"Winter Wonderland 2018"

Ocean Ranch's 2018 Winter Wonderland celebration was held Sunday afternoon, February 25th at The Community Park Complex. The weather could not have been more ideal: cool enough to help preserve the snow yet gloriously sunny. The event was very well attended with over 200 participants during the early afternoon event. There were about twenty tons of snow spread around the Park Complex including side-by-side sledding runs. One of the young boys even rode a sled down the runs, snowboard style. A good sized snowman was constructed and numerous snowballs were playfully tossed as kids tried to "nail" their dads.

The event was presented by Ocean Ranch's Board of Directors and sponsored by Lori McGuire's Team of RE/MAX Realtors. Ms. McGuirealways does an excellent job sponsoring these Ocean Ranch events and this celebration was no exception. As part of a fundraising project, the McGuire Team had arranged for Doggie Bonez, a non-profit pet rescue organization in San Juan Capistrano, to bring several dogs that were available for adoption. There was also a pet parade for the kids. Not only were funds raised for this worthy organization but most of the dogs they brought for adoption were adopted by Winter Wonderland attendees!

Hot chocolate, popcorn, and an "endless" taco bar were all provided as well as margaritas for the adults.

Winter Wonderland was a great success and the Board expresses sincere appreciation to Lori McGuire and her team of RE/MAX Realtors.

"Ocean Ranch Social Mixer"

5/31/2014

Ocean Ranch Social Mixer May 2014

We couldn’t have asked for a more perfect evening for the Ocean Ranch Social and Mixer.  It was a pleasantly warm and crystal clear night, one that Jimmy Buffet might wish for in his Caribbean Paradise.  We certainly thought of Jimmy as we listened to local entertainer Chris Cram, who has been dubbed “The Human Jukebox”.  Chris played many of the Jimmy Buffet songs in support of the Margaritaville theme of the event.

The Board would like to thank Lori Koppel for her support of this event.  Not only did Lori provide for the entertainment, she hosted the frozen margarita machine, which was a big hit – definitely a Home Run!  In addition she provided some very unique beach chairs with built in beverage insulators as raffle prizes and party favor bags.

Although the pre-event RSVP’s were rather light, the turnout for the actual event was excellent.  Attendees brought appetizer dishes that ranged from shrimp to vegetable trays to chocolate covered pretzels.  Well, maybe the chocolate covered pretzels wouldn’t be considered an appetizer, but in Margaritaville, the line between appetizer and dessert can be a bit vague!

It was great to get to know new Ocean Ranch residents, as well as visiting with old friends.  Some people took to the dance floor and others joined in with Chris Cram to exercise their vocal talents.  We tried to capture everyone in our pictures; however, there were quite a few individuals who managed to slip by our lens.  But from the sampling above it is obvious that we have a lot of Beautiful People in Ocean Ranch.

In summary, the Board would like to thank our Social Committee for organizing this event and working with our sponsor to make this event a success.

Ocean Ranch Social Committee Halloween Event Brings Out Community Spirits

By Janice Wolf

Ocean Ranch Halloween

The Ocean Ranch Social Committee headed by Sloan Purcell and Kelly Korbonski, and with the assistance of Board Member Greg Eansor, put on a stellar Halloween Mischief Night on Sunday October 27, at the Community Pool.   The community came out decked in their costumes for a great night of food and festivities.

All who attended this Social Committee event, the first of many more to come, had a great time.  The event provided something for everyone, there was plenty to entertain, and the contests provided an additional bit of suspense and drama to the evening. 

Nothing could remind us of the reason we volunteer more than seeing the children in their adorable costumes, each one a precious example of why we do what we do. The Social Committee is a refreshing addition to our community, bringing neighbors together for pure fun and entertainment.  The food was memorable thanks to some delicious Chili Contestant Entries, and there was pizza, cupcakes, and much to sink your teeth into.  For the adults there was wine taste thanks to Salt Creek, and some fancy spirits from Sazerac, and thanks to sponsors The McGuire Team, Cooper-Saia Real Estate Group and everyone who helped make this event a special one.
